Fan Shroud, Removing And Installing: Removing

-- Remove the air filter housing. Refer to AIR FILTER HOUSING, REMOVING AND INSTALLING .

-- Remove the bolt -arrow- on the left and right.

-- Unclip and remove the lower section -1- of the air duct.

-- Remove the noise insulation. Refer to NOISE INSULATION, REMOVING AND INSTALLING .

-- Loosen the clamps -1 and 2- and remove the air duct hose.

WARNING:

There is a risk of injury if the radiator fan turns on by itself.

  • Disconnect the connectors before working near the fan shroud.

-- Disconnect the connector -1- for the radiator fan, to do this push the clip in the direction of -arrow A- and push the retainer downward.

-- Push the left and right locking latches for the fan shroud at the same time in direction of -arrow B- and remove the fan shroud upward from the radiator and remove from underneath.
